Week 2 - WHO WE ARE “If you can be here, BE HERE.”
What you prioritize reveals what you believe.
This week at Summit Students we talked about something real: showing up.
Life is busy.
Homework. Practice. Games. Being tired. Wondering “who’s going to be there?”
But following Jesus was never meant to be done in isolation.
Hebrews 10:24–25 (NLT) says:
“Let us think of ways to motivate one another to acts of love and good works. And let us not neglect our meeting together, as some people do, but encourage one another, especially now that the day of his return is drawing near.”
Church isn’t just about what you get.
It’s about what you bring.
Your encouragement.
Your presence.
Your faith.
Someone might need you there more than you realize.
So here was the challenge for our students:
If you can be here — BE HERE.
Don’t drift.
Don’t treat faith like a convenience.
Build habits now that will shape your future.
Summit isn’t just something you attend.
Summit is a family YOU help build.
